Xiang Chinese - Wikipedia
Xiang is spoken by over 36 million people in China, primarily in the most part of the Hunan province, and in the five counties of Quanzhou, Guanyang, Ziyuan, Xing'an and Longsheng in northeastern Guangxi province, and in several places of Guizhou and Sichuan provinces.

xiāng: 香 - Fragrant, Aromatic, Sweet-Smelling
Summary: 香 (xiāng) is a fundamental Chinese word meaning “fragrant,” “aromatic,” or “sweet-smelling.” It's incredibly versatile, used to describe everything from delicious food and pleasant-smelling flowers to perfume and even a deep, sound sleep. Culturally, 香 is vital in both cuisine and spiritual practices like burning incense.
